The central bank that runs the major global reserve currency has largely resisted the temptation to join the increasingly animated debate about central bank digital currencies (CBDCs). But this summer will see the publication by the Federal Reserve of a major consultation paper on making the US dollar available as a CBDC. The peculiar challenges of turning the US Dollar into a CBDC is one of the topics Future of Finance co-founder Dominic Hobson raised with Jim Cunha, an SVP at the Boston Fed who has added applied research into CBDCS to his long experience and expertise in payments, technology, innovation, security and fraud prevention.
